- Pycharm (IDE)
- Docker
- Docker compose
- Copy and update environment variables from
.env.samplecp .env.sample .env
- Run services
docker compose up
- Create migrations
docker compose run --rm backend python3 manage.py makemigrations user common store green_house cart order support
- Apply migrations
docker compose run --rm backend python3 manage.py migrate
- Fake data
docker compose run --rm backend python3 manage.py mock
- Modify the files, the web server will reload on your file changes.
- Happy coding!!